Smart Donations First
Early on, Cloud Vials are the obvious workhorse. They're not glamorous, but they're common enough from quests that you can keep a steady rhythm: donate, grind for a bit, cash in, repeat. That small boost adds up over an hour, especially if you're still building your gear and your capacity fills fast. Once you're a bit deeper in, that's when the pricey stuff starts making sense. Purple Potions and Gold Eggs can feel painful to part with, but the payoff is real: big instant conversion means you can stay planted in the field and keep the momentum. No panic trips back to the hive, no wasted tokens left behind because your bag tapped out.



Match The Wind To Your Field
A lot of players ignore this and then wonder why their wind feels "meh." Color matching is the quiet trick that makes the shrine feel targeted instead of random. If you're farming a red field, donate red-themed items like Strawberries. For blue, go with Blueberries. For yellow, Pineapples and Bananas can help steer things where you want them. It's not magic, but it's close: you get winds that actually support the badge or quest you're chasing, instead of a generic boost that lands somewhere you don't even need right now. When you're pushing those big "collect X in Y field" goals, that focus saves a ton of time.



Chasing Windy Bee Without Wasting Your Time
Windy Bee is where the shrine turns from "nice" to "wow." But don't rush it. You need the Spirit Petal from Spirit Bear's 10th quest first, otherwise you're just feeding the shrine and hoping. After the petal, it's a long game of building favor, and Cloud Vials are usually the steady way to do it. Eventually you'll trigger the Windy Bee Egg, and when you hatch it, that temporary helper hits hard—strong pollen, huge conversion, and it makes the field feel busy in the best way. The window isn't forever, so when it shows up, commit to the run and don't get distracted.



Timing And Stacking Buffs
The shrine's hourly rhythm is easy to forget, so I treat it like a real schedule: check it, donate with a purpose, then stack what you've got. If a strong wind is up, that's when I'll use Field Dice, Glitter, or whatever else I've been saving, because the boosts compound fast. Keep some favor in reserve so you're not scrambling when you finally get a wind worth playing around.
